diff --git a/Sources/ComposableArchitecture/Reducer/Reducers/DebugReducer.swift b/Sources/ComposableArchitecture/Reducer/Reducers/DebugReducer.swift index df5048f1f1e3..342c9e8bae81 100644 --- a/Sources/ComposableArchitecture/Reducer/Reducers/DebugReducer.swift +++ b/Sources/ComposableArchitecture/Reducer/Reducers/DebugReducer.swift @@ -61,15 +61,12 @@ public struct _PrintChangesReducer: ReducerProtocol { self.printer = printer } - @usableFromInline - @Dependency(\.context) var context - @inlinable public func reduce( into state: inout Base.State, action: Base.Action ) -> EffectTask { #if DEBUG - if self.context != .test, let printer = self.printer { + if let printer = self.printer { let oldState = state let effects = self.base.reduce(into: &state, action: action) return effects.merge(